59.8 F
Spokane
Saturday, March 1, 2025
HomeTagsLife on mars

Tag: life on mars

Searching for life on Mars

The successful landing of the one-ton automobile-sized Curiosity on Mars was a great testimony to American ingenuity and to the future of the NASA space program. It seemed more like Star Wars than NASA.

Must read